Transportation

Port Charlotte is car dependent, meaning seniors can expect to need a car for most errands. Transit options in Port Charlotte include a curb-to-curb transit service throughout Charlotte County. Seniors may receive fare discounts. Port Charlotte has limited biking infrastructure and is not particularly walkable.

Health care

Port Charlotte offers several health care providers for seniors wanting to be proactive about their health or for seniors seeking treatment for chronic conditions. The area has several hospitals, including Fawcett Memorial Hospital and Bayfront Health Port Charlotte.

What is home care?

Home care may be the right fit for seniors who want to age in place, but who would benefit from companionship, housekeeping, and help with some activities of daily living (ADLs). Home care is broad and personalized to each senior’s needs. In general, home caregivers may provide:

  • Help with personal care
  • Housekeeping
  • Mobility assistance
  • Laundry
  • Complimentary transportation
  • Nutritious meals
  • Incontinence care and toileting

Cost of Living

The rent burden for Port Charlotte is around 18.0% of the average monthly income. Per month, the median rent in Port Charlotte is around $700 per month and the median price of a house in Port Charlotte is $135,269.

Demographics and Values

Out of the total population of Port Charlotte, 10.7% are widows, 14.6% live in poverty, 15.7% do not have health insurance, and 21.6% have some form of disability. In terms of education, 36.3% have a high-school diploma, 19.1% have a college degree, and 7.3% have a graduate degree. Out of the total city population, 48.3% are male and 51.7% are female. The median age of Port Charlotte is 52 years old. The total population of Port Charlotte consists of 59,654 people. Port Charlotte has a population density of 808 people per square mile. Demographically, Port Charlotte is 0.2% Native American, 1.4% Asian, 3.0% mixed race, 0.9% other or not specified, 8.9% Hispanic, 9.4% black, 0.0% Pacific Islander or Native Hawaiian, and 85.1% white. In Port Charlotte, 13.3% of the population are veterans of the United States armed forces.

State-wide weather information

The average monthly precipitation for the state of Florida is around 4.54 inches. The most precipitation occurs in June with an average of 11.50 inches of precipitation a month. The average humidity across the state is 75%. The highest monthly average humidity rating is 78% in the month of September. During the summer, the average temperature in Florida is around 82F. The average high summer temperature is around 95F in the month of July. In the summer, the average low temperature drops to around 66F during the month of June. During the winter, the average temperature in Florida drops to around 60F. During the winter, the average high temperature peaks at around 79F during the month of February. The average low temperature during the winter drops to around 36F in the month of January. The average air quality index rating in Florida is 37.0 AQI. The average air quality index rating peaks in the month of April with a rating of around 47.9 AQI. While residents of Florida mostly enjoy pleasant conditions, it’s important to be aware of inclement weather as well, which in Florida can include hurricanes and floods.

Home care is provided by an aide who comes to a senior’s home to help with daily chores and activities of daily living. It can be offered anywhere a senior calls home — including a house, senior apartment, independent living, or assisted living. Learn more about home care.

Home care services are customizable to a senior’s unique needs. Services can include companionship, help with chores like cooking and housekeeping, or assistance with activities of daily living, like toileting and bathing. Explore home care services in more detail.

Home care provides nonmedical services for seniors who require assistance with daily tasks like housework, bathing, dressing, and transportation. In contrast, home health care is prescribed by a doctor and includes services like skilled nursing care and therapies, health monitoring, and medication administration that are provided by licensed medical professionals.
